According to Forbes, Gen-Z is the loneliest generation, followed by Boomers. One small startup founded a project to help both groups communicate better. Matter Neuroscience set up two phone booths, one for Gen-Z in Massachusetts and another for seniors in Nevada. NBC Boston's Brianna Borghi took a look at how these phones work.March 19, 2026
